Iranian Parliament Approves Strait of Hormuz Toll Plan
IRAN – The Iranian parliament approved the Strait of Hormuz toll plan for vessels passing through, according to local reports on Tuesday. The measure, which cleared the National Security Commission, outlines a series of new regulations governing the strategic waterway, including financial provisions that would require ships to pay transit fees in Iran’s national currency, […]

Find Out Which Side Each Knesset Member Voted in Death Penalty for Palestinian Prisoners’ Bill
ISRAEL – The Israeli Knesset on Monday approved the death penalty for Palestinian prisoners, with 62 voting in favor of the bill, 47 against, and 1 abstention. The contentious bill introduced by the far-right Jewish Power party led by National Security Minister Itamar Ben-Gvir was approved in its second and third readings in the Knesset. […]
Israel’s Knesset Approves 2026 State Budget Worth $271 Billion
ISRAEL – The Israeli Knesset on Monday approved the 2026 state budget worth $271 billion (850.6 billion shekels), with $45.8 billion (143 billion shekels) allocated to the Defense Ministry, marking the largest defense allocation in Israel’s history. The budget passed its final reading in the Knesset by 62 votes to 55. The vote came ahead […]
